This doesnt look right to me. Went to install new ball joints and this is what it looks like. I torqued the lower to 75ftlbs and then torqued the split sleeve to 50ftlbs. half the slpit sleeve is sticking out the bottom. Doesnt look safe to me with only a few threads holding it in. The spicers from wild horses were like this also. Maybe I bent the knuckle pressing in/out the ball joints?
